cupy.diff#

cupy.diff(a, n=1, axis=-1, prepend=None, append=None)[源码]#

计算沿给定轴的 n 阶离散差分。

参数:
  • a (cupy.ndarray) – 输入数组。

  • n (int) – 进行差分的次数。如果为零,则返回原输入。

  • axis (int) – 计算差分的轴,默认为最后一个轴。

  • prepend (int, float, cupy.ndarray) – 要添加到 a 前面的值。

  • append (int, float, cupy.ndarray) – 要添加到 a 后面的值。

返回:

结果数组。

返回类型:

cupy.ndarray

另见

numpy.diff()